Ejournals@cbs
Based on Open Journal Systems since summer 2005 the service is offered to journals that has an
association with CBS we encourage open access but it is not a requirement we offer support, web server hosting, and initial set-up
and education of staff at no cost the goal is to make the journals self-sufficient it is a win-win situation

Open Journal Systems: What is it?
Open Source Online journal management system and publishing system
Journal web site Journal layout Cascading Style Sheet Online submission and peer review management Management of issues and archive Subscription management with moving wall, login and ip-
control OAI-PMH, LOCKSS Reading tools

The technical stuff
Recommended server configurations:● PHP support (4.2.x or later)● MySQL (3.23.23 or later) or PostgreSQL (7.1 or later)● Apache (1.3.2x or later) or Apache 2 (2.0.4x or later)or Microsoft IIS 6 (PHP 5.x required)● Linux, BSD, Solaris, Mac OS X, Windows operating systems
User interface:● Layout should be separated from content using Cascading Style
Sheets (CSS)● Smarty templates should be valid XHTML 1.0 Transitional (seehttp://validator.w3.org/).
